If Gordon Ramsay Cares, You May Too!

4/9/2012

 
Here is a quick video of celebrity chef Gordon Ramsay taking a moment to learn about pig factory farming practices in the UK. In the US and Canada we can see the same common farming practices used. 

Pigs are intelligent and social animals. They build nests to nurture their young, and have very high cleanliness standards with designated defecation areas. They have an extremely sensitive sense of smell and with this can find water underground. They don't sweat so it is important for pigs to have access to dirt and mud to cool themselves in the heat, as elephants would. 

As Canada is the 3rd largest largest exporter of pork, we too have large factory farms which mutilate, confine and murder these fascinating and sweet creatures.
